Course Assignment: Designing Immersive Extended Reality (XR) Learning Modules 1. Objective & Overview Design and prototype a functional XR learning simulation (or a highly detailed storyboard blueprint) that solves a specific educational challenge. Your project must teach a complex procedural task, explain a difficult scientific concept, or build socio-emotional empathy through immersion. 2. Scope & Modality Selection Select one of the following modalities based on your learning goals: * **Virtual Reality (VR):** A fully immersive environment to practice hazardous, rare, or emotionally intensive tasks (e.g., surgical procedures, emergency response, or historical perspective-taking). * **Augmented / Mixed Reality (AR/MR):** Digital overlays on the physical world to teach spatial relationships or guide physical manipulation (e.g., interactive mechanical assembly, architectural visualization, or vector geometry). 3. Required Deliverables * **Learning Design Document (LDD):** A 3–5 page paper detailing target audience demographics, core learning objectives, and the pedagogical theory justifying why XR is superior to traditional methods for this topic. * **Simulation Blueprint:** A complete node-map or flowchart mapping the user journey. This must include decision points, branching narratives, environmental triggers, and specific corrective feedback loops for user errors.
